Ross-shire Federation ~SWI
Ross-shire Federation ~SWI is a registered charity in Scotland working in the advancement of education, the advancement of the arts, heritage, culture or science, based in City of Edinburgh.

What the charity does
To advance the education and skills of women and girls and take part in social activities and networking within Ross-shire and Sutherland
